Full BN support for formation of next Sabah govt, says Umno sec gen


KUALA LUMPUR: Barisan Nasional will give its full support to form the next Sabah state government, says Umno secretary-general Datuk Asyraf Wajdi Dusuki.

Asyraf also thanked the entire Barisan machinery who had worked hard throughout the Sabah state polls.

“Barisan has given its support to form the Sabah state government together,” said Asyraf in a Facebook post on Sunday (Nov 30).

Barisan won six out of the 45 seats it contested. Warisan won 25 seats.

Gabungan Rakyat Sabah (GRS) won 29 (Gagasan Rakyat -23 and PBS-6) of the 55 seats it contested, while its electoral partner Pakatan-PKR won one of the 12 seats they contested in the just concluded state election.
